Output ee3239bbd381a6022f533f0efe8deab5edb109b098c58a9a9bebd7a2e9255100:20

value
8277460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e360bbb16ae252845956d7794c063cb71bd8985 OP_EQUAL
address
3QsAJSNnz36cgfHEsZULTx9tnVGmfLKFDg
transaction
ee3239bbd381a6022f533f0efe8deab5edb109b098c58a9a9bebd7a2e9255100
spent
true